Tigers win 4-3 thriller at No. 31 Alabama
Mar 22, 2021 | Men's Tennis
TUSCALOOSA, Ala. – A riveting match between ranked teams came down to the final point, with Oscar Cutting of the 32nd-ranked Memphis Tigers clinching the match at No. 31 Alabama with a 6-4, 5-7, 6-4 win Sunday afternoon in Tuscaloosa, Ala.

Memphis (7-5) got off to a fast start, winning the doubles point with 6-2 victories by both Patrick Sydow/Jan Pallares and Oscar Cutting/David Stevenson. James Story picked up the first singles point for the Tigers from the top spot, defeating Alabama's Edson Ortiz, 7-5, 6-1.

Alabama made it 2-1 with a win in the six-spot, before the Tigers came within a point of clinching the match after a 6-4, 4-6, 6-3 win by David Stevenson in the third position. But the Crimson Tide took the next two points to tie the match at 3, turning all eyes to the second court.

Cutting won the first set over Zhe Zhou, 6-4, before Zhou won 7-5 in the second set. Cutting was able to prevail and clinch the match for the Tigers with a 6-4 win in the decisive third set.

Memphis' doubles team of Sydow/Pallares improved to 8-2 on the season with their win.

Up next for the Tigers is a home match against Middle Tennessee on April 11.

Results
Singles
1. James Story (MEM) def. Edson Ortiz (UA) 7-5, 6-1
2. Oscar Cutting (MEM) def. Zhe Zhou (UA) 6-4, 5-7, 6-4
3. David Stevenson (MEM) def. Patrick Kaukovalta (UA) 6-4, 4-6, 6-3
4. Gabriel Diaz Freire (UA) def. Jan Pallares (MEM) 5-7, 7-5, 6-3
5. Riccardo Roberto (UA) def. Jeremy Taylor (MEM) 7-6 (7-5), 6-4
6. Jeremy Gschwendtner (UA) def. Pau Fanlo (MEM) 6-2, 7-5
Doubles
1. Oscar Cutting/David Stevenson (MEM) def. Patrick Kaukovalta/Riccardo Roberto (UA) 6-2
2. Patrick Sydow/Jan Pallares (MEM) def. Gabriel Diaz Freire/Zhe Zhou (UA) 6-2
3. Alexey Nesterov/Edson Ortiz (UA) vs. James Story/Jeremy Taylor (MEM) 2-5, unfinished

Order of finish: Doubles (2,1); Singles (1,6,3,5,4,2)
